After investing for 40 years at 9% interest, your initial investment of $410,000 will have grown to $12,877,862.
You will have earned $12,467,862 in interest.
How much will savings of $410,000 be worth in 40 years if invested at a 9.00% interest rate?
This calculator determines the future value of $410k invested for 40 years at a constant yield of 9.00% compounded annually.
Did Albert Einstein really say "Compound interest is the most powerful force in the universe?"
According to Snopes, the answer is probably not.
Nevertheless, investing money consistently over a long period of time has made many people very rich.
